Using Automatic Font in Adobe Photoshop and Illustrator
If you’re using Adobe Creative Cloud, here’s how to get started with Automatic Font:
- Install Automatic Font on your computer by following the installation instructions provided with the font file.
- Open Adobe Photoshop or Illustrator and select Automatic Font from the font dropdown menu.
- Access OpenType features, such as glyphs and stylistic alternates, by going to the “Window” menu and selecting “Typography.”
Using Automatic Font in Microsoft Word
If you’re working with Microsoft Word, here’s how to use Automatic Font:
- Install Automatic Font on your computer by following the installation instructions provided with the font file.
- Open Microsoft Word and select Automatic Font from the font dropdown menu.
- Keep in mind that Microsoft Word may not support all OpenType features, but you can still use the font for headings and titles.
